Lines Matching refs:dest_bit_size
390 unsigned dest_bit_size = nir_dest_bit_size(instr->dest.dest); in validate_alu_instr() local
392 validate_assert(state, dest_bit_size == nir_alu_type_get_type_size(dest_type)); in validate_alu_instr()
394 validate_assert(state, dest_bit_size == instr_bit_size); in validate_alu_instr()
401 validate_assert(state, dest_bit_size == 16 || dest_bit_size == 32 || in validate_alu_instr()
402 dest_bit_size == 64); in validate_alu_instr()
589 unsigned dest_bit_size = 0; in validate_intrinsic_instr() local
595 dest_bit_size = nir_alu_type_get_type_size(dest_type); in validate_intrinsic_instr()
597 validate_assert(state, dest_bit_size != 0); in validate_intrinsic_instr()
607 dest_bit_size = param->bit_size; in validate_intrinsic_instr()
619 dest_bit_size = glsl_get_bit_size(src->type); in validate_intrinsic_instr()
622 dest_bit_size |= 32; in validate_intrinsic_instr()
815 if (dest_bit_size && bit_sizes) in validate_intrinsic_instr()
816 validate_assert(state, dest_bit_size & bit_sizes); in validate_intrinsic_instr()
818 dest_bit_size = dest_bit_size ? dest_bit_size : bit_sizes; in validate_intrinsic_instr()
820 validate_dest(&instr->dest, state, dest_bit_size, components_written); in validate_intrinsic_instr()